一、node安装
1.安装node前,先安装npm,然后直接用npm安装node:
//brew命令
brew install npm
brew install node
ps:因为电脑上之前安装过node,所以运行上面的命令之后报错,这个时候我们不需要安装,直接使用命令升级即可:
brew upgrade node
二、eslint的安装
1.命令行安装eslint
npm install eslint –g
// 这里是安装在了全局,当然你可以选择直接安装在工程目录下面
2.安装eslint的几个插件包:
先说一下,为什么要安装这几个plugin包:因为在选择代码风格的时候选择了Airbnb(Airbnb-JavaScript的一种风格或者说规范),它需要这几个包:
npm install eslint-plugin-import -g
npm install eslint-plugin-react -g
npm install babel-eslint -g
//同样的,这里是安装在了全局环境
三、eslint的配置
1.安装相关依赖:
进入到eslint所在目录下(全局安装一般会在/usr/local/bin下面),再执行一次npm install,以确保最新的安装依赖:
2.安装Yeoman:
Yeoman是一个脚手架生成器,eslint借助这个脚手器来简化新规则的开发[Yeoman官方网站 ]。
npm install -g yo
// 同样的,这里是安装在了全局环境
3.安装eslint的Yeoman生成器
npm install –g generator-eslint
四、测试eslint是否安装成功
上面环境和依赖都配置安装好了以后,测试一下是不是环境配置好了:
npm test
// 记住:还是要在eslint的文件夹下运行
运行命令后,会输出很多内容,如果里面发现失败或者无效的测试结果,需要检查自己的环境配置~
以上工作完成,我们就可以开始使用ESLint来规范我们自己的代码了~